Common Residential & Commercial Roofing Scams in Randlett

Be aware of these tactic used by unlicensed operators

🚫

Storm Chaser

Out-of-state roofers swarm after hail or wind, offer 'deals' on storm damage, take big deposits, do poor work or disappear.

🚫

Upfront Deposit Grab

Contractor demands 50%+ cash upfront for materials, then ghosts you or starts shoddy work.

🚫

Shingle Flipping

Crew removes good shingles, 'recycles' them into your new roof or dumpster, installs cheap ones.

🚫

Fake Damage Inflation

Exaggerates minor hail dings to push full replacement, splits insurance payout secretly.

How to Verify a Professional

1

Insurance

Ask for a certificate of insurance (COI) for general liability and workers' comp. Call the insurer directly to confirm it's active and covers your job. Request to be named as additional insured.

2

Licensing

Oklahoma roofing contractors need a license from the Oklahoma Construction Industries Board (CIB) for jobs over $10,000. Verify at cib.ok.gov or call (405) 521-2502 with name/license number. Local permits may apply in Cotton County—check with Randlett authorities.

3

References

Get 3-5 recent references from Cotton County or nearby jobs. Call to ask about work quality, timeliness, cleanup, and if they'd hire again. Check online reviews on BBB or Google for patterns.

Protection FAQs

Do roofing contractors need a license in Randlett, OK?

Yes, for jobs over $10k, via Oklahoma CIB. Verify at cib.ok.gov. Smaller jobs may need county permits.

What's a safe upfront payment for roofing?

10-30% max, tied to progress like materials delivery. Avoid full payment until completion.

Are door-to-door roofers trustworthy?

Often not—many are storm chasers. Stick to locals with licenses and reviews.

How do I verify insurance?

Get COI copy, call insurer to confirm coverage dates and limits match your job.

What to do right after a storm in Randlett?

Tarp if needed, call insurance, don't sign with first solicitor. Get pros later.
